A glass marble has a diameter of 18 millimeters. What is the approximate volume of the marble? Use 3.14 for .
maria [59]

The volume of the sphere is 3,052.08 cubic millimeters. The correct answer is A.

<h3>What is the volume of sphere?</h3>

If the given sphere is of radius r units, then its volume is given as:

V=  \dfrac{4}{3} \pi r^3 \: \rm unit^3

A glass marble has a diameter of 18 millimeters.

The radius is 9

V=  \dfrac{4}{3} (3.14) (9)^3 \: \rm unit^3\\\\V = 3,052.08 cubic millimeters

The volume of the sphere is 3,052.08 cubic millimeters. The correct answer is A.

write the equation of a line that passes through the point (-3,-11) and is parallel to the line whose equation is 2x - y = 4
Vladimir79 [104]

Step-by-step explanation:

2x-y=4 means y=2x-4. -> slope of the parallel line is 2.

so using pt slope form,

y+11=2(x+3)

y+11=2x+6

y=2x-5
